Bugaboo generously provided the Design Team with images for this weeks sketch... however, since I already own DOZENS of their images, I thought I would give one of my severely neglected digis some love! :) The image I used is called Candy Cane Bear - Hang On.

Supplies: Hammermill White CS; Neenah Desert Storm CS; Recollections Jolly Holiday PP;
Clear Adhesive Rhinestones; Foam Adhesive; Rectangle Nestabilities; Copics
Copics Used:
Red Stripes, Heart - R59, R29, R24, R22
White Stripes - C3, C1, C0, C00
Bear - E43, E42, E41
Nose, Feet - E47, E44, E43, E42
Rhinestones - R29
